Remote Distributed Systems Software Engineer, Python / Go

Posted

Apply now
Please, let Canonical - Jobs know you found this job on RemoteYeah. This helps us grow 🌱.

Description:

  • Seeking a software engineer to build and validate resilient distributed systems for Canonical's Ubuntu and Juju.
  • Responsible for ensuring high quality of Canonical's Cloud solutions under diverse conditions.
  • Develop CI pipelines for cloud integration testing and reporting.
  • Contribute to expanding deployment capabilities to new clouds and developing AI/ML pipelines for test result analysis.
  • Collaborate with a globally distributed team.
  • Create automated testing approaches for cloud orchestration tools and applications.
  • Enhance continuous integration pipelines for testing cloud native products like Kubeflow.
  • Deploy, manage, and debug highly distributed systems.
  • Monitor and report on automated testing efforts.

Requirements:

  • Solid background in modern test processes and strategies.
  • Experience with Python or Go development.
  • Strong object-oriented development skills.
  • Ability to develop and ship production-grade modern web applications.
  • Working knowledge of continuous integration tools like Jenkins, CircleCI, GitHub CI.
  • Knowledge of networking technologies and Linux system architecture.
  • Capacity for complex abstract thinking.
  • Capability for 2-4 weeks of international travel per year.
  • Additional skills in collecting and analyzing large datasets, operating data platforms, working with cloud technologies, and developing AI/ML pipelines.

Benefits:

  • Distributed work environment with twice-yearly team sprints in person.
  • Personal learning and development budget of USD 2,000 per year.
  • Annual compensation review and recognition rewards.
  • Annual holiday leave, maternity and paternity leave.
  • Employee Assistance Programme.
  • Opportunity to travel to new locations to meet colleagues.
  • Priority Pass for travel and travel upgrades for long haul company events.
Apply now
Please, let Canonical - Jobs know you found this job on RemoteYeah . This helps us grow 🌱.
About the job
Posted on
Job type
Salary
-
Location requirements
Report this job

Job expired or something else is wrong with this job?

Report this job
Leave a feedback